andi
Well I guess problem 1 and 2 are somewhat related. The installer sets group admin to be the super user and add your initial user to that group. When you switch to PunBB's auth, you probably are in a different group (I thinks it's called Administrators), so you are no longer an admin and won't see any admin buttons. Change the superuser option in your config file manually to the correct group or your username.
